[OpenMP][libomptarget] Enable requires flags for target libraries.

Summary:
Target link variables are currently implemented by creating a copy of the variables on the device side and unified memory never gets exploited.

When the prgram uses the:

```
#pragma omp requires unified_shared_memory
```

directive in conjunction with a declare target link, the linked variable is no longer allocated on the device and the host version is used instead.

This behavior is overridden by performing an explicit mapping.

A Clang side patch is required.
